On my 225 Opti, I had line wrapped around the prop shaft and had an estimated 20% water and 80% gear oil in the lower unit. The mechanic stated that "little" bit of water was ok. Well, they replaced the seals on the prop shaft for $280. 3 months later a bearing gave way and the lower unit gears all got chewed up and finally went. The upper and lower bearings were both RUSTED and when they gave, chunks of metal were in the lower unit causing the death. After that, it was explained to me that ANY water in the gear case will cause the bearings to rust/fail. This was my experience anyway! Good Luck

It really does matter on how much water comes out the drain hole when you pull the plug. Your mechanic is right if it was just ran and the lower unit is warm the oil does appear to be milky if you have any amount of water in it. The water pump impeller housing should not affect the lower unit. Unless the seal is bad on the top. Lets say if you were to pull the plug and a bunch of clear looking water came out then you have issues. Did he do a leak down test? This is really the right way to test the seals.
